In a remarkable tale of transformation, Sukhpal Singh, a fish farmer from Bahadar Khera village in Fazilka district, Punjab, has been felicitated by the Union Minister of Fisheries on the 4th anniversary of the Pradhan Mantri Matsya Sampada Yojana (PMMSY) in Delhi on September 11.
Sukhpal Singh's journey from a debt-ridden farmer to a successful entrepreneur is an inspiration to many. With the guidance and support of the Fisheries Department, he transitioned from traditional farming to aquaculture in 2013. Starting with 2.5 acres, he expanded to 10 acres in 2014 and later to 20 acres, adopting shrimp culture.
Through technical training sessions and subsidies provided by the Fisheries Department, Sukhpal Singh enhanced his knowledge and skills. His perseverance paid off, earning him a profit of Rs. 2.0 lakhs per acre per annum.
Sukhpal Singh's success has motivated other farmers in Fazilka, transforming the district into one of Punjab's top shrimp farming hubs. His achievement demonstrates the potential of fisheries as a viable business option, improving economic and social status.
The Fisheries Department's initiatives have empowered farmers like Sukhpal Singh to overcome challenges posed by saline-affected infertile lands and debt. Today, they contribute to the nation's growth, paying income tax and inspiring others.
Sukhpal Singh said, "I am grateful to the Fisheries Department for their guidance and support. Adopting shrimp culture has changed my life, and I hope my story encourages others to explore this lucrative opportunity."
Deputy Director Kewal Krishan while congratulating him said that fisheries Department is providing subsidies and all other assistance to farmers who are adopting fish farming.
